-
Spark SQL源码解析(二)Antlr4解析Sql并生成树
Spark SQL源码解析(二)Antlr4解析Sql并生成树 Spark SQL原理解析前言: Spark SQL源码剖析(一)SQL解析框架Catalyst流程概述 这一次要开始真正介绍Spark解析SQL的流程,首先是从Sql Parse阶段开始,简单点说,这个阶段就是使用Antlr4,将一条Sql语句解析成语法树。...
-
视频+图文 String类干货向总结
视频+图文 String类干货向总结 视频+图文 String类干货向总结 目录 一、字符串的介绍及视频讲解 二、字符串的两种创建方式 方法一:通过new创建 方法二:直接创建 三、字符串的长度获取:length()方法 四、使用 == 和equals()方法比较两个字符串 1. 用 == 比较两个字符...
-
前后端分离下用jwt做用户认证
前后端分离下用jwt做用户认证 0 前后端分离下的用户信息认证 前端使用Vue+axios,后端使用SpringBoot+SpringSecurity。 为了解决http无状态的问题,我采用jwt(json web token)保存用户信息,前端每次发起请求时带上,交给后端做用户认证。此时需要解决的问题是后端如何...
-
一定要面试才刷面试题?Spring160道面试题+Spring书籍助你学Spri
一定要面试才刷面试题?Spring160道面试题+Spring书籍助你学Spring,查漏补缺! 虽名为面试题,但一定要面试前才刷面试题嘛?其实在日常工作中多刷一些面试题对自己也是挺有帮助的!为此笔者收集了160道Spring中高级面试题给大家学习,查漏补缺! 另外笔者还收集了一些...
-
Java集合类,一张图说清楚!
Java集合类,一张图说清楚! 作者:skywang12345 https://www.cnblogs.com/skywang12345/p/3308498.html 2019-03-23 10:32:24 Java集合是java提供的工具包,包含了常用的数据结构: 集合、链表、队列、栈、数组、映射 等。 Java集合工具包位置是 java.util.*, Java集...
2020-04-23 16:03:45 Java技术ESETIntellij阿里巴巴Intel微信公众号微信2345公众号PS
-
Intellij IDEA 非常 6 的 10 个姿势!
Intellij IDEA 非常 6 的 10 个姿势! 1、智能IDE 自动提示你可能要定义的变量及类的类型。 Maven dependency自动提示本地已经有的依赖。 类或者方法显示具体的参数名称。 CTRL + P 显示所有的类或者方法的同名的类型,废弃的还划线了。 ALT + ENTER 可以补全调用方法...
-
2020最新Java工程师面试题-Elasticsearch 面试篇(附答案)
2020最新Java工程师面试题-Elasticsearch 面试篇(附答案) 1、elasticsearch 了解多少,说说你们公司 es 的集群架构,索 引数据大小,分片有多少,以及一些调优手段 。 面试官: 想了解应聘者之前公司接触的 ES 使用场景、规模,有没有做过比较大 规模的索引设计、规...
-
实例讲解Springboot以Repository方式整合Redis
实例讲解Springboot以Repository方式整合Redis 1 简介 Redis 是高性能的 NoSQL 数据库,经常作为缓存流行于各大互联网架构中。本文将介绍如何在 Springboot 中整合 Spring Data Redis ,使用 Repository 的方式操作。 代码结构如下: 2 整合过程 2.1 安装Redis数据库...
-
成员指针与mem_fn
成员指针与mem_fn 本文是 functional 系列的第4篇。 成员指针是一个非常具有C++特色的功能。更低级的语言(如C)没有类,也就没有成员的概念;更高级的语言(如Java)没有指针,即使有也不会有成员指针这么拗口的东西。 上回在Stack Overflow上看到一个问题,C++是否允...
-
解决Maven默认使用JDK1.5的问题
解决Maven默认使用JDK1.5的问题 使用Maven时,项目的默认的JDK版本是1.5,需要手动修改JDK版本设置。 方式一、修改IDEA的配置 如果只是maven引起的jdk版本不对,修改Modules - Sources 。 如果自己更换了jdk版本,还需要查看Project、Modules - Dependencies中的jdk版...
IDC资讯: 主机资讯 注册资讯 托管资讯 vps资讯 网站建设
网站运营: 建站经验 策划盈利 搜索优化 网站推广 免费资源
网络编程: Asp.Net编程 Asp编程 Php编程 Xml编程 Access Mssql Mysql 其它
服务器技术: Web服务器 Ftp服务器 Mail服务器 Dns服务器 安全防护
软件技巧: 其它软件 Word Excel Powerpoint Ghost Vista QQ空间 QQ FlashGet 迅雷
网页制作: FrontPages Dreamweaver Javascript css photoshop fireworks Flash
